Source: partman-crypto Version: 125 Severity: normal Tags: d-i Dear Maintainer,
when selecting "Guided - use entire disk and set up encrypted LVM" with a 256GiB disk, only 510MiB are used for the unecrypted /boot partition. With file sizes of 250MB for initrd.img-6.9.9-amd64 this is too small, and even with initrd.img-6.9.8-amd64 at 80MB this can hardly keep more than 3 kernel versions at once. Please consider raising the default size for this partition.
